Job summary

An educational institution in the UK is seeking a proactive Technical Planner for Facilities Management at its main campus. The role involves providing technical administrative support, managing service requests, overseeing the College vehicle fleet, and coordinating building services. Ideal candidates have a Level 3 technical qualification and skills in administration. This full-time, permanent position offers a salary range of £25,276 - £27,604 and a comprehensive benefits package including health schemes and professional development opportunities.

Qualifications

  • Level 3 Technical qualification in relevant discipline.
  • SIA/CCTV certification is desirable.
  • First Aid Certificate is desirable.

Responsibilities

  • Provide technical administration support to the campus services team.
  • Monitor all campus services requests through the Halo ticketing system.
  • Manage the College vehicle fleet including maintenance and bookings.
  • Oversee maintenance and repair works with contractors.
